Restaurant Summary
The room feels warm and cozy with just a handful of tables, a small space that fills early but stays welcoming. Diners describe quick, friendly service—"our dishes landed fast and piping hot"—and portions that lean big for downtown. The cooking leans classic Thai comfort with reliable hits: Pad Thai, Pad Kee Mao, and green curry come up again and again, praised for fresh veg and balanced spice. The culinary approach leans traditional and portion-driven: recognizable dishes made well rather than experimental fusion, though a few cross-over noodle soups appear. If you love wok aroma, sweet-heat balance, and fast, satisfying plates, this spot suits you. Families do well here thanks to kid-friendly staples like Pad Thai, fried rice, satay, and mild curries. While there is no listed kids menu, the team adjusts spice and can omit sprouts on request. Vegetarians will find tofu and veggie versions of many items; stricter diets should confirm fish sauce use and allergen handling before ordering.

Location Insights
Area: Lively downtown corridor popular for nightlife and casual eats; heavy foot traffic and mixed crowd of residents, office workers, and visitors.
Safety: Generally busy and lit; a few reviews mention sketchy feel and unpleasant street odors near the storefront at times.
Nearby: Near hotels, theaters, bars, and transit; convenient for pre-show dinners and quick meals.
